Responsibilities

  • Monitor all channels distributed from AMCN B&T to ensure signal quality going out of house and clean signal coming back in house.
  • Ensure tones to trigger local commercial insertion are going out as expected.
  • Verify Nielsen SID is distributed for proper crediting of viewership.
  • Log into all signal encoders (over seventy-five encoders) and check for alarm status, bandwidth analysis, device temperature and device filter status. Troubleshoot issues, as necessary.
  • Perform system checks including routing mirror and disaster recovery systems to workstations to confirm system functionality.
  • Check satellite receivers in the NOC and SAT Hubs to confirm good margin levels for signal quality.
  • Confirm Mediaproxy system is recording all channels to ensure ability to provide evidence of clean and accurate transmission when needed.
  • Verify encrypted messages are going out as intended.
  • Review Crystal Monitoring & Control to confirm proper transmission path on air.
  • Schedule downlink requests as needed from home office.
  • Program and operate live blackouts and service replacements.
  • Monitor Affiliate Hotline to receive any affiliate engineering calls and troubleshoot issues as needed.
  • Walk the Encoding Hub each shift to check alarm status on encoders.
  • Make high leverage decisions without supervisor support.
  • Assist in training newer operators.
